The South Korean-based Unification Church holds a mass wedding and holy blessing for 10,000 couples from 120 countries. About 20,000 church followers, gathering at a college campus in Asan, south of Seoul, exchanged wedding rings. Mass weddings are one of the best-known and most controversial features of the Unification Church, which espouses trans-religion, trans-national, trans-racial harmony. 20,000 people were gathered on the lawn of Sun Moon University.
